Here is how to Evolve Gimmighoul into Gholdengo.

Players will have to collect 999 coins. The only ways to do this are to find Gimmighoul that are running around Paldea. There will be a musical indicator when they are found. They will give players normally one but potentially more coins. The best way to find coins though is in the towers that are scattered throughout Paldea. At the top, there will be the Treasure Chest Gimmighoul, most of the time. The spawning is still a little random.

Once they are defeated in battle they will give players 50 coins. That means that players need to defeat 20 Treasure Chest Gimmighoul to evolve their Gimmighoul into Gholdengo.
